From c8a16b5656155cd5eb0a22e5fa3def93b189200f Mon Sep 17 00:00:00 2001 From: peefy Date: Mon, 14 Oct 2024 11:54:55 +0800 Subject: [PATCH] chore: show kcl service native lin install error Signed-off-by: peefy --- go/native/client.go |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/go/native/client.go b/go/native/client.go index 60a7105..3089f45 100644 --- a/go/native/client.go +++ b/go/native/client.go @@ -36,7 +36,10 @@ type NativeServiceClient struct { func initClient(pluginAgent uint64) { libInit.Do(func() { - lib, _ = loadServiceNativeLib() + lib, err := loadServiceNativeLib() + if err != nil { + panic(err) + } purego.RegisterLibFunc(&serviceNew, lib, "kclvm_service_new") purego.RegisterLibFunc(&serviceDelete, lib, "kclvm_service_delete") purego.RegisterLibFunc(&serviceCall, lib, "kclvm_service_call_with_length")